DescriptionDesigns for an Italianate church include a basement floor plan, a main floor plan, a gallery and ceiling plan, plans showing roof construction, a rear elevation, a front elevation, a south side elevation, and several sections. The building includes a sanctuary, vestibule, baptistery, sacristy, side chapels, nave and choir gallery. Steel beams support the tower, belfy, and deck. There is a slate roof; louvered dormers; and pitch, felt and slag roofing. Details include steel and iron stairs and radiator recesses. Several plans show the arrangement of trusses supporting the roof.
